package cosmosdbgremlinapi
import (
"context"
"encoding/json"
"errors"
"fmt"
"time"
gremcos "github.com/supplyon/gremcos"
"github.com/dapr/components-contrib/bindings"
"github.com/dapr/kit/logger"
)
const (
queryOperation bindings.OperationKind = "query"
// keys from request's Data.
commandGremlinKey = "gremlin"
// keys from response's Data.
respGremlinKey = "gremlin"
respOpKey = "operation"
respStartTimeKey = "start-time"
respEndTimeKey = "end-time"
respDurationKey = "duration"
)
// CosmosDBGremlinAPI allows performing state operations on collections.
type CosmosDBGremlinAPI struct {
metadata *cosmosDBGremlinAPICredentials
client *gremcos.Cosmos
logger logger.Logger
}
type cosmosDBGremlinAPICredentials struct {
URL string `json:"url"`
MasterKey string `json:"masterKey"`
Username string `json:"username"`
}
// NewCosmosDBGremlinAPI returns a new CosmosDBGremlinAPI instance.
func NewCosmosDBGremlinAPI(logger logger.Logger) bindings.OutputBinding {
return &CosmosDBGremlinAPI{logger: logger}
}
// Init performs CosmosDBGremlinAPI connection parsing and connecting.
func (c *CosmosDBGremlinAPI) Init(_ context.Context, metadata bindings.Metadata) error {
c.logger.Debug("Initializing Cosmos Graph DB binding")
m, err := c.parseMetadata(metadata)
if err != nil {
return err
}
c.metadata = m
client, err := gremcos.New(c.metadata.URL,
gremcos.WithAuth(c.metadata.Username, c.metadata.MasterKey),
)
if err != nil {
return errors.New("CosmosDBGremlinAPI Error: failed to create the Cosmos Graph DB connector")
}
c.client = &client
return nil
}
func (c *CosmosDBGremlinAPI) parseMetadata(metadata bindings.Metadata) (*cosmosDBGremlinAPICredentials, error) {
b, err := json.Marshal(metadata.Properties)
if err != nil {
return nil, err
}
var creds cosmosDBGremlinAPICredentials
err = json.Unmarshal(b, &creds)
if err != nil {
return nil, err
}
return &creds, nil
}
func (c *CosmosDBGremlinAPI) Operations() []bindings.OperationKind {
return []bindings.OperationKind{queryOperation}
}
func (c *CosmosDBGremlinAPI) Invoke(_ context.Context, req *bindings.InvokeRequest) (*bindings.InvokeResponse, error) {
var jsonPoint map[string]interface{}
err := json.Unmarshal(req.Data, &jsonPoint)
if err != nil {
return nil, errors.New("CosmosDBGremlinAPI Error: Cannot convert request data")
}
gq := fmt.Sprintf("%s", jsonPoint[commandGremlinKey])
if gq == "" {
return nil, errors.New("CosmosDBGremlinAPI Error: missing data - gremlin query not set")
}
startTime := time.Now()
resp := &bindings.InvokeResponse{
Metadata: map[string]string{
respOpKey: string(req.Operation),
respGremlinKey: gq,
respStartTimeKey: startTime.Format(time.RFC3339Nano),
},
}
d, err := (*c.client).Execute(gq)
if err != nil {
return nil, errors.New("CosmosDBGremlinAPI Error:error excuting gremlin")
}
if len(d) > 0 {
resp.Data = d[0].Result.Data
}
endTime := time.Now()
resp.Metadata[respEndTimeKey] = endTime.Format(time.RFC3339Nano)
resp.Metadata[respDurationKey] = endTime.Sub(startTime).String()
return resp, nil
}
